Key Buying Factors for 5×7 Inch Component Car Speakers

Fit and Mounting Depth

Before buying, confirm that the speaker will fit your factory opening and behind-panel clearance. Even the right size can run into problems if the basket or magnet is too deep for the door or dash location.

Component Vs. Coaxial Layout

True component systems separate the tweeter and woofer for better staging and placement control, while many 5×7-inch offerings are coaxial or full-range designs. If your goal is simpler installation, coaxial models are usually easier. If you want more precise imaging, look for component-friendly options and plan for crossover placement.

Power Handling and Sensitivity

RMS power matters more than peak watts for everyday use. Sensitivity also matters because it affects how loud the speaker gets from factory radio power. Lower-powered systems benefit from higher sensitivity, while amplified setups can take advantage of stronger RMS ratings.

Materials and Sound Character

Cone, surround, and tweeter materials influence tone and durability. Paper or treated cones can sound lively and natural, while materials like Kevlar or reinforced composites may improve stiffness and control. Dome tweeters often help bring out detail, but brighter voicing may not suit every listener.

Who Should Buy What

Choose a basic replacement if you want clear improvement over worn factory speakers without extra tuning. Pick a higher-output model if you listen loud, run an amp, or want stronger bass-mid punch from the same size opening. If your vehicle has unusual factory fitment, prioritize direct-replacement compatibility over maximum watt ratings. For daily drivers, the best choice is usually the speaker that matches your power source, install space, and preferred sound profile rather than the biggest spec sheet.
